<< Could some help me with the proper way of converting the phono jack
antenna plug to a PL 239 connector. >
Converter connectors are readily available at Radio Shack anbd other
electronic outlets. The only problem with using them, especially with RG-8 or 11 is
the they put a lot of strain on the RCA chassis mount which usually results in
a faulty connection after time, or a complete connector failure.
There are 2 ways to do this otherwise. If you don't mind drilling the
chassis out a bit, yopu can substitute a BNC connector which only requires a small
enlargement of the current hole. If you are really brave, go for a SO-239
neatly installed. If you are a purist, anbd there is nothing wrong with that, make
yp a short pigtail with a male RCA on one end and a male PL-259 on the other.
Then you can use a barrel to accept a male PL-258 from the feedline. If you
are really lucky, you might find ancable mount 239 female connector. They
exist, but are difficult to find.
Either way, the object is to remove stress from the chassis mount RCA
connector any way you can.
